About this book
MS220 Log 212, Logs of the brig Rob Roy, the ship Mentor, and the brig Lascar
Author: Bryant, William
Year: 1821
Vessel Name: Rob Roy Type of Vessel: Brig Dates of Log: 16 August 1821 - 6 March 1823; 24 July 1823 - 3 November 1824 Keeper: William Bryant Purpose of Voyage: Port of Origin: Boston, Mass. Master: Daniel Cross Owner-Agent: Bryant and Sturgis Range of Voyage: Boston, Mass.; Cape Horn; San Francisco, Calif. Contains translation of northwest coast indigenous language. Name of Vessel: Mentor Type of Vessel: Ship Dates of Log: 7 March 1823 – 24 July 1823; 15 December 1824 – 25 January 1825 Keeper: James S. Sturgis or Bryant Purpose of Voyage: Trading Port of Origin: Boston, Mass. Master: George Newall Range of Voyage: Pacific Ocean; China Name of Vessel: Lascar Type of Vessel: Brig Dates of Log: 7 March 1825 – 28 August 1825 Keeper: James J. Sturgis or Bryant Purpose of Voyage: Trading Port of Origin: Boston, Mass. Master: James Harris Range of Voyage: Canton, China; Rio de Janeiro, Brazil; Boston, Mass. [Thomas Dir] - First Officer
